Ciclos de medida para fresadoras y centros de mecanizado
5.9 CYCLE997 Pieza: Medición de una esfera y determinación del decalaje de origen
Parámetros
Datos de entrada
_SETPOINT[3,3]
_MEASPOINT[3,3] REAL
_COR
_RESLIM
Los resultados del cálculo se guardan en estos parámetros de transferencia.
Datos de salida
_ALARM
_RES
_REFRAME
Nota
Acerca de la corrección
El frame a corregir no debe contener simetrías ni factores de escala. Si no existe ningún
frame básico de canal en G500, se emite una alarma de ciclo (_ALARM>0).
Los nuevos datos del frame se activan con una nueva programación del comando G del
correspondiente frame ajustable (G500, G54 a ...) y, fuera de este ciclo, por el usuario.
236
Tipo de
Descripción
datos
REAL
Campo para 3 posiciones teóricas en el orden 1er, 2º, 3er eje
geométrico (X, Y, Z).
Estos puntos representan el triángulo de referencia.
Campo para 3 posiciones medidas en el orden 1er, 2º, 3er eje
geométrico (X, Y, Z). Ésta es la posición efectiva en el espacio del
triángulo descrito.
INTEGER
Corrección
Valores:
0: sin corrección
1...99: corrección del decalaje de origen en G54...G57,
G505...G599
1000: corrección del decalaje de origen en el último
frame básico de canal activo según el DM 28081
1011 a 1026: corrección del decalaje de origen en el
frame básico de canal
2000: corrección del decalaje de origen en el frame de
sistema de aproximación con contacto $P_SETFR
9999: corrección del decalaje de origen en el frame
activo, frame ajustable G54 a G57, G505 a G599 o
con G500 en el último frame básico activo, según
$P_CHBFRMASK
REAL
Valor límite para la distorsión (sólo relevante si _COR >0)
Si _RES es inferior a este valor límite, se corrige el decalaje de
origen; de lo contrario, se emite una alarma.
Tipo de
Descripción
datos
INTEGER
Número de alarma de ciclo para la el acuse
(en la llamada al ciclo, el valor de transferencia tiene que ser =0).
REAL
Resultado del cálculo
Valores:
< 0: No se ha podido calcular ningún frame. Se notifica
una alarma (_ALARM > 0).
≧0: El cálculo se ha realizado con éxito. La magnitud
del valor es una medida para la distorsión del trián-
gulo, p.ej. por imprecisiones de medición. Es la suma
de las desviaciones de los distintos puntos en mm.
FRAME
Frame de resultado, diferencia con respecto al frame activo
Si este frame de resultado se encadena con el frame activo, la
posición medida del triángulo recibe la posición teórica
deseada (coordenadas de pieza).
Manual de programación, Edición 03/2009, 6FC5398-4BP20-2EA0
Ciclos de medida HMI sl